Yield: 8 Patties
Measure | Ingredient |
---|---|
\N \N | Non-stick cooking spray |
1 \N | Slightly beaten egg white |
¼ cup | Finely chopped onion |
¼ cup | Finely snipped dried apples |
\N \N | Or 1/2 c. finely chopped |
\N \N | .apples |
3 tablespoons | Quick-cooking oats |
2 tablespoons | Snipped fresh parsley |
½ teaspoon | Salt |
½ teaspoon | Ground sage |
¼ teaspoon | Ground nutmeg |
¼ teaspoon | Pepper |
\N \N | Dash ground red pepper |
½ pounds | Lean ground turkey breast |
Spray a cold 10 inch skillet with nonstick coating spray; set aside.
In a medium bowl, combine the egg white, onion, dried or fresh apples, quick-cooking oats, parsley, salt, sage, nutmeg, pepper and ground red pepper. Add the ground turkey; mix well. Shape mixture into eight 2" wide patties. Preheat the prepared skillet over medium heat. Place patties in skillet. Cook over medium heat for 10-12 minutes or until meat is no longer pink and juices run clear, turning once. Drain off fat.
